Abstract
A five-level DC-AC converter includes a capacitor set and a full-bridge circuit. The capacitor set contains two DC capacitors, a power electronic switch and two diodes. When the power electronic switch is turned on/off, the two DC capacitors are connected in series/parallel to provide a two-level DC voltage to the full-bridge circuit. The full-bridge circuit further converts the two-level DC voltage to output a voltage with three voltage levels in the positive half cycle and three voltage levels in the negative half cycle. This achieves the goal of using five power electronic switches to convert DC power into AC power with five voltage levels.
